1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a polymer?
Back
A polymer is a large molecule composed of repeating structural units called monomers, which are covalently bonded together.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the difference between a polar covalent bond and a nonpolar covalent bond?
Back
A polar covalent bond occurs when atoms share electrons unequally, resulting in a molecule with a partial positive charge on one end and a partial negative charge on the other. In contrast, a nonpolar covalent bond occurs when atoms share electrons equally.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Which macromolecules contain nitrogen?
Back
Nucleic acids (DNA and RNA) and proteins contain nitrogen.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the general ratio of carbon, hydrogen, and oxygen in carbohydrates?
Back
The general ratio of carbon to hydrogen to oxygen in carbohydrates is 1:2:1.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is capillary action?
Back
Capillary action is the ability of a liquid to flow in narrow spaces without the assistance of external forces, often observed in plants as water moves through xylem.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What role do hydrogen bonds play in biological molecules?
Back
Hydrogen bonds are weak attractions between a hydrogen atom covalently bonded to an electronegative atom and another electronegative atom, playing a crucial role in the structure and function of proteins and nucleic acids.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What are the four main types of macromolecules?
Back
The four main types of macromolecules are carbohydrates, lipids, proteins, and nucleic acids.
